    Brookville Lake Dam (National ID # IN03017) is a dam in Brookville Township, Franklin County, Indiana, just north of Brookville, in the southeastern part of the state. The earthen dam was constructed in 1974 by the United States Army Corps of Engineers with a height of 181 feet (55 m) and 2,800 feet (850 m) long at its crest. [ 2 ]

    The West Fork, shown as the main stem of the river on federal maps, [3] rises in Randolph County, Indiana, approximately 1 mile (1.6 km) northeast of Modoc. It flows 69.5 miles (111.8 km) [2] south and southeast, past Hagerstown and Connersville, and joins the East Fork of the river at Brookville, Indiana.

    As of the 2020 census, there were 5,728 people, 2,315 households, and 2,600 housing units.The racial makeup of the township was; 5,506 were White alone, 18 were American Indian/Alaska Native alone, 18 were Asian alone, 3 were Black/African American alone, 16 were of some other race, and 167 were two or more races. 56 were Hispanic/Latino of any race.
